Why come?

If you are hesitant to come to a meeting, here are some effects I have observed and thought I would pass along to encourage others to come:

Reasons to come

1) to feel less alone, to realize there are others like you
2) to meet one other person and exchange contact information
3) to become inspired by another persons story of strength, hope, recovery or motivation
4) to hear strategies others have used for recovery
5) to find resources from others
6) to be heard, to be accepted, to be embraced for who you are
7) to receive specific help in your own struggle from others who know what you are going through
8) to become accountable to others in your recovery

Some people drop in only once, some come regularly. Whatever is comfortable for you is fine with us! There is an amazing power in human connection and knowing you are no longer alone with this horrible isolating disease.
